Follow along as Steve Driscoll teaches his many years of experience in this jam packed portrait video. With the use of the Createx Wicked colors and some tools such as an electric eraser, sable brush, Exacto blades and an Airbrush, you will learn to create depth and life like portraits. Use these techniques with all of your portraits to create flawless realistic paintings. He explains the use of his Flesh Tone set and how to utilize and manipulate the colors to achieve realistic skin tones, hair details and shadowing. You may also use other paints than used in this video to follow along and apply the skills he teaches. 

Bio: Steve Driscoll is one of the top airbrush artists in the country. He is self taught, and has the incredible ability to render things in a super photo-realistic manner. His first studio was in Las Vegas, where he did T-Shirts, portraits, and some automotive custom painting. In 1994 he started teaching canvas painting for Airbrush Action Magazine. Soon after that he moved to Chicago, and started a new studio there, where one of his top clients were Washburn Guitars and Nike Basketball. He then moved his studio to his home state of Minnesota. He splits his time between his art studio and working on automotive projects with his partner, Tracy Hilgers of TJ Design.
